TL;DR
Application Engineer (Asset Management): Creating and maintaining software applications to meet business needs with an accent on the integration and support of proprietary and vendor applications. Focus on developing, debugging, and optimizing application components within an agile environment to ensure system reliability.
Location: Hybrid: Must be based in or work from Minneapolis, MN or Appleton, WI (minimum 3 days on-site)
Salary: $85,613 - $115,830 per year
Company
A membership-owned fraternal and holistic financial services organization dedicated to helping clients achieve financial clarity.
What you will do
- Develop, integrate, test, and debug software application components.
- Provide ongoing support and maintenance for proprietary and vendor-provided applications.
- Execute system upgrades and new development projects to meet business requirements.
- Collaborate with architects and business stakeholders using agile methodologies.
- Participate in a 24x7 on-call rotation for production system support.
- Mentor other Application Engineers to enhance team technical capabilities.
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, MIS, Mathematics, or a related field.
- 3+ years of professional technical experience.
- Proficiency with development languages and software tools.
- Experience with vendor package implementation and integration.
- Must be able to work on-site in Minneapolis, MN or Appleton, WI at least 3 days a week.
Culture & Benefits
- Competitive compensation with annual or long-term incentives.
- Comprehensive health coverage including medical, dental, vision, HSA, and FSA.
- Retirement security via 401k and pension plans.
- Generous time off: 20 days PTO, sick/safe time, and 10 paid holidays.
- Support for family and community: Paid parental leave and Volunteer Time Off.
- Well-being benefits and Employee Assistance Program (EAP).
